Description

This form is an assignment of overriding royalty interest with no proportionate reduction. Illinois Assignment of Overriding Royalty Interest (No Proportionate Reduction) is a legal document that allows an individual or entity to transfer their overriding royalty interest in an oil, gas, or mineral lease located in the state of Illinois to another party. This type of assignment does not require a proportionate reduction of the interest being transferred. An overriding royalty interest (ORRIS) is a type of interest in an oil or gas lease that entitles the holder to a percentage of the revenue generated from the production and sale of oil, gas, or minerals, without any responsibility for the costs associated with exploration, development, or operation of the lease. Overriding royalty interests are often created when a lessor reserves a certain percentage of the lease's revenue for themselves after granting an oil and gas lease to a lessee. The Illinois Assignment of Overriding Royalty Interest (No Proportionate Reduction) typically includes several key elements. Firstly, it identifies the parties involved in the assignment, including the assignor (the current owner of the overriding royalty interest) and the assignee (the individual or entity to whom the interest is being transferred). The legal description of the oil, gas, or mineral lease, as well as the specific overriding royalty interest being assigned, are also stated in the document. Additionally, the assignment may contain provisions regarding the consideration or payment for the transfer of the overriding royalty interest. This may include a lump sum payment or periodic installments, depending on the agreement between the parties. The assignment may also outline any conditions or restrictions attached to the assignment, such as rights of first refusal or limitations on further assignment.
